OnePlus 15 Flagship Launches in India at ₹72,999
OnePlus has officially launched its much-anticipated flagship OnePlus 15 in India, pricing the base 12 GB + 256 GB model at ₹72,999. The Economic Times+2The Times of India+2
The higher-end 16 GB + 512 GB variant costs ₹79,999. Hindustan Times+1
Key Features & Specs
- Processor & Performance: Powered by the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5, the OnePlus 15 is the first device in India to ship with this chipset. The Economic Times+1
- Memory Options: Comes in two variants — 12 GB + 256 GB, and 16 GB + 512 GB. The Economic Times
- Display: Features a 6.78-inch BOE Flexible AMOLED LTPO panel with 1.5K resolution and a 165 Hz refresh rate for smooth visuals. Hindustan Times+1
- Build & Durability: The phone is built with aerospace-grade “nano-ceramic metal” for strength, and it carries IP66, IP68, and IP69K ratings for water and dust resistance. India Today
- Cameras: Triple rear camera setup — 50 MP main + 50 MP ultra-wide + 50 MP telephoto (3.5×). On the front: 32 MP. Hindustan Times+1
- Battery: Massive 7,300 mAh “Silicon NanoStack” battery. Hindustan Times+1
- Charging: Supports 120 W wired SUPERVOOC and 50 W AIRVOOC wireless charging. Hindustan Times
- Cooling: Equipped with a Glacier (Cryo-Velocity) cooling system, using aerogel insulation and vapor chamber to manage heat. India Today
- Software: Runs on OxygenOS 16, based on Android 16, with tighter AI integration. Hindustan Times
- Connectivity: Has a dedicated Wi-Fi chip (separate from main SoC) to improve connectivity. The Economic Times
- Color Variants: Available in Infinite Black, Sand Storm, and Ultra Violet. Hindustan Times
Launch Offers & Availability
- The OnePlus 15 went on open sale starting 13 November 2025, 8 PM, via OnePlus.in, the OnePlus Store app, Amazon.in, and offline retailers like Croma, Vijay Sales, Reliance Digital, and Bajaj Electronics. The Economic Times
- Launch offers include:
- Up to ₹4,000 instant discount on HDFC Bank credit card payments. The Times of India
- Trade-in credits: Up to ₹4,000 for previous OnePlus devices; ₹2,000 for non-OnePlus brands. The Times of India
- Free OnePlus Nord Buds 3 for early buyers. The Times of India
- A 180-day phone replacement plan + lifetime display warranty. The Times of India
- EMI options for up to 6 months; offline EMIs start at around ₹4,056/month. The Times of India
